Patricia Hanratty, who had been working as a consultant on the program since last year, has been named President of the CampusMate Division. Ms. Hanratty has more than 20 years of banking and finance experience, including a wide variety of leadership positions at Fleet. She was responsible for building, growing and managing major segments of Fleet Bank's small business division and also served as Executive Vice President and a Director of Fleet's Community Development Corporation. Her career also has spanned the public sector and academia. She served as Assistant Secretary of Economic Affairs and Director of the Industrial Services Program for the Commonwealth of Massachusetts. Alan L. Lehmann, who recently joined the Bank, was named Director, Sales & Marketing. Mr. Lehmann has held a variety of senior level product marketing and internet strategy positions at BayBank, BankBoston and Fleet. Most recently, Mr. Lehmann was Senior Vice President of Fleet's Global Internet Strategy Group. He also served as Marketing Director of BankBoston's $350 million credit card portfolio and BankBoston/BayBank's $1.6 billion indirect auto portfolio. He was responsible for developing BankBoston's first online account-opening capability for credit cards.

Raymond K. Antonio, who joined the Bank late last year, was named Director, Systems and Operations. Mr. Antonio has significant bank operations experience, including branch operations positions with Old Stone Bank and Citizens Bank in Providence. Most recently, he has worked as an independent financial industry consultant, focusing on product development and implementation, profitability analysis and project management.
